Transaction

48e72fbb1cc0acaa8d30f2505c6c898d40505d0b4e95b9b1ae3fb893ea49e73d
393,973 confirmations
Timestamp
1536782532
Block541,142
Fee40,000 sats
Fee rate208.3 sats/vB
view on mempool.space

Inputs & Outputs